Bacterial flagellum biogenesis
| Definition | Protein which is involved in the formation, organization or maintenance of the bacterial flagellum, a long hair-like cell surface appendage. The flagellar apparatus consists of the flagellar filament made of polymerized flagellin, the hook-like structure near the cell surface and a system of rings embedded in the cell enveloppe (the basal body or flagellar motor). The basal body and the hook anchor the whip-like filament to the cell surface. The flagellum is a rotating structure whose switches propels the cell through a liquid medium. |
